Report: | A very good performance from Amida against a hung over Bexley with 3 players just back from stag w/e and 1 back from holiday. Dean at 3 with just 3.5 hours sleep from the night before started off like a train winning 9/5. The hangover then kicked in and steady Eddie took control with 3 easy games. Same court at 4 young elliot just back from holiday never got going against the useful pete losing 27-2. Over on the other court our lovely Doris put in her usual fighting performance losing 3-1. Her brother at 1 also back from a stag w/e started well then like dean fell away for the last 2 games losing 3-1. Match of the night for me was the 2 strings. Jack also back from his brothers stag w/e in Portugal put in a sterling performance in one of the best games of squash i have seen all year. In the end his opponant Martin just had too much for him and the long rallies started to take their toll with Martin winning 3-1. A very good sporting night with a hot chilli to follow. |
